If your son is held over he will remain onboard RTC after graduation in THU - Temporary Holding Unit (It's on a Ship/barracks on RTC). If this happens it is possible for him to have extra Liberty time PIR weekend. Just daytime Liberty and subject to THU's rules. I believe they are allowed to have their cell phones while in THU.

smama: Your sailor will have a seabag (large....checked luggage), a garment bag (contains their uniforms---checked luggage), and a backpack. They have to keep up with their own luggage....no help! So if he can incorporate what he wants you to bring into his existing luggage, it would be a good thing! He cannot wear "civies" until he phases up at A School...takes 2-3 weeks. Then you could ship more items to him. Is he planning to try and come home for Christmas? If so, he can take more back with him then. So keep that in mind. The A Schools go on Stand Down during Christmas break....so the sailors can route chits when they arrive at A School to try and get some Leave time then.

Shelly - It depends on the Command.
Where is your Sailor going to A school? We may be able to direct you to a Group on here for it so you can ask there.
Usually on Phase 1 Liberty is restricted to on-base on work days and off-base only on non-work days...but again based on the Command, it varies. It can also be changed at any time, within parameters, based on conditions at the Command and on the performance and conduct of the sailors. IOW, if they are bending or breaking the rules on liberty restrictions can be imposed and if they are doing exceptionally well more liberty's can be granted.
Nov 18, 2014
FireTeamLeaderWife aka FTLW
Oh and there are three Phases for Liberty.
You have to meet the requirements of the lower phase to move to the second. Usually , the Sailor has to fill out a chit (paper request) to advance to next and have it approved.
